a simple sps tank
Hi guys
I thought i'd share my sps tank Some info Size- 1,20x88x60(h) cm lighting- ati 8x54 Circulation- vortech mp40w,1 tunze 6085,1 koralia 4 and an eheim 5000 Sump- no sump all the equipment(heater,return pump,ato,skimmer) are in the overflow tower cooling- 2 small fans No sand,bare bottom Fish- only two..a one year(at least in the tank) achilles who goes by the name 8ball and one mandarin a photo from the start some current random photos right side left side Fts after moving some coral Απο 611 by mad23_, on Flickr Later on i'll post some cora photos but as yoy can see my photo skills are poor thanks for watching guys |

Quote:
Unfortunatelly i don't have a list Some of them are montipora encrusting-danae,undata,superman,sunset Montipora spongodes, green,blue and red plate monti digitata pink and red Milles pink,green,blue and sunset. Some staghorns(blue,green) formosa,plana,nana,bonsai,secale,horrida,aculeus,abrotanoides, reverse strawberry,tenuis,,granulosa and many other that i really don't have a clue what they are There are 59 different sps but at least half of them are still relatively small.Sometimes i think that it might be best for me and the tank to make a top 25-30,keep only this number of acros and let them overgrow the tank. Maybe also go minimalist on aquascaping and put the sand back Quote:
